Jack's a retired ex-cop from New York, seeking the simple life in Cherringham. Sarah's a Web designer who's moved back to the village to find herself. But their lives are anything but quiet as the two team up to solve Cherringham's criminal mysteries.
This compilation contains episodes 43 - 45.
A Score to Settle
When Cherringham choir stalwart Arthur Chisholm is robbed in the middle of the night, it seems he's just the victim of bad luck. But as more of his fellow choir members are burgled, Jack and Sarah realise that these crimes are no coincidence.
Deadline
When journalist Tom Pinder is fished out of the river near Jack's barge, it seems that the hardened old drinker may have had one too many and accidentally slipped to a watery death. Jack and Sarah soon discover that he had made some very dangerous enemies...
Bad Neighbours
When Brian Foley is charged with the murder of his neighbour, the case against the blustering showman seems incontrovertible. But Jack and Sarah are convinced the police have got it wrong. With time running out, can they find the real killer?
Co-authors Neil Richards (based in the UK) and Matthew Costello (based in the US), have been writing together since the mid 90's, creating content and working on projects for the BBC, Disney Channel, Sony, ABC, Eidos, and Nintendo to name but a few. Their transatlantic collaboration has underpinned scores of TV drama scripts, computer games, radio shows, the successful crime fiction series Cherringham, and the historical series Mydworth Mysteries.
The narrator of the audiobook, Neil Dudgeon, has been in many British television programmes including the roles of 'DCI John Barnaby' in 'Midsomer Murders' and 'Jim Riley' in 'The Life of Riley'. He is also known for his film roles in 'The Nativity', 'Sorted' and 'Son of Rambow'. In 2012 Dudgeon starred as 'Norman Birkett' on BBC Radio 4's Afternoon Play series written by Caroline and David Stafford.

Matthew Costello
Matthew Costello ist Autor erfolgreicher Romane wie "Vacation" (2011), "Home" (2014) und "Beneath Still Waters" (1989), der sogar verfilmt wurde. Er schrieb für verschiedene Fernsehsender wie die BBC und hat Dutzende Computer- und Videospiele gestaltet, von denen "The 7th Guest", "Doom 3", "Rage" und "Pirates of the Caribbean" besonders erfolgreich waren. Er lebt in den USA.Bereits seit den späten 90er-Jahren schreibt er zusammen mit Neil Richards Texte, bislang allerdings nur fürs Fernsehen. "Cherringham" ist die erste Krimiserie des Autorenteams in Buchform.

Neil Richards
Neil Richards hat als Produzent und Autor für Film und Fernsehen gearbeitet sowie Drehbücher für die BBC, Disney und andere Sender verfasst, für die er bereits mehrfach für den BAFTA nominiert wurde. Für mehr als zwanzig Videospiele hat der Brite Drehbuch und Erzählung geschrieben, u.a. "The Da Vinci Code" und, gemeinsam mit Douglas Adams, "Starship Titanic". Darüber hinaus berät er weltweit zum Thema Storytelling. Bereits seit den späten 90er-Jahren schreibt er zusammen mit Matt Costello Texte, bislang allerdings nur fürs Fernsehen. "Cherringham" ist die erste Krimiserie des Autorenteams in Buchform.

Neil Dudgeon
Neil Dudgeon has been in many British television programmes including the roles of DCI John Barnaby in Midsomer Murders, Jim Riley In Life of Riley as well as Common As Muck and Messiah.He is also known for film roles in Son of Rambow and Bridget Jones 2: The Edge of Reason. For BBC Radio 4 he has played the title roles in Macbeth, Uncle Vanya, Tristram Shandy, and A Day in the Life of Ivan Denisovich.
